Here are a couple of email responses I received back:
This one from newvideo.com
"Hi Bobby. The Mr. Bean DVD set you received are the complete, authorized
episodes as Rowan Atkinson and the Executive Producers of Mr. Bean intended
the episodes to be. Any differences in the episodes from the episodes
you originally saw had been made because Rowan asked them to be -- the
episodes on the DVD set are his final cut.
I hope this explains things. Let me know if you have any more questions."
OTHER RESPONSE
This one from aetn.com
"Hello from A&E Television Network and thank you for your recent e-mail.
Thank you for bringing this matter to our attention, we will be looking in
to this immediately. I will keep you updated on the outcome.
Thank you in advance for your patience."
I'm hoping something is done about this. Uncut is the only way to go.

Originally posted by Damfino
Well this sure does suck.
I have the R2 set from Spain and I have confirmed that Merry Christmas Mr. Bean is uncut, however the scene with the old lady and the chair is missing from Do it Yourself Mr. Bean!
This is very confusing since I thought the R2 European versions and the R4 Australian were from the same source.

Hey Folks!
I just checked out my region 2 Japanese Mr. BEAN collection and all the scenes that are supposedly missing of region 1 release is there.
It was distributed by Polygram and suggested retail price is 11600 yen.
It comes with 3discs but the third one is just cd-rom with Mr. Bean screensavers.
